Last five days of the electoral campaign and then word to the voters. In Milazzo now we don’t talk about anything else. The candidates for the office of mayor have intensified their propaganda activity: public meetings, rallies and discussions with citizens and productive categories. At the center of the debate are themes such as work, industrial development, urban redevelopment, social policies and participation.
Among the protagonists of the electoral race is the Progressive candidate Michele Vacca, who has placed particular emphasis on social and employment issues. “When we talk about social justice, home care and a Municipality close to the weakest and most fragile – he declared – we are talking about real problems that are too often left alone”. Vacca also recalled the need to address the employment crisis in the Valle del Mela and the phenomenon of youth emigration, defined as “one of the most dramatic structural problems of the communities of the South”. Yesterday, MEP Giuseppe Antoci and Senator Barbara Floridia were also in Milazzo to support his candidacy and participated in the conference on the theme “Milazzo, a European city” at Palazzo D’Amico.
